New Fujiantimorleste Sea Route Expands Maritime Silk Road

A direct maritime route from Fujian to Timor-Leste has been officially launched, taking only 7 days from Quanzhou Port, significantly reducing transportation time and promoting economic and trade cooperation between China and Timor-Leste. Customs and border inspection provide efficient services to support the construction of Quanzhou as a key hub port for the Maritime Silk Road and promote 'Made in China' to Southeast Asia. This new route is expected to boost trade and strengthen ties between the two nations.

Moldova Boosts Trade Efficiency with Customs System Upgrade

Supported by the SECO-WCO Global Trade Facilitation Programme, Moldovan Customs held a workshop on strategic planning and performance evaluation to enhance strategic alignment, governance, and accountability. Participants utilized tools like PESTLE and SWOT analysis to develop strategic objectives and KPIs. The WCO will continue to provide support, assisting Moldovan Customs in becoming a new engine for efficient trade. The workshop aimed to improve customs operations through better planning and performance measurement, ultimately contributing to increased trade facilitation and economic growth in Moldova.

WCO Upgrades Clikc Platform with Mobile Learning for Customs Officials

The WCO CLiKC! e-learning platform has been upgraded with a new website design and mobile application, supporting both iOS and Android. The initial launch includes 25 mobile-optimized courses and videos, featuring offline learning capabilities. This upgrade aims to enhance the professional skills of customs officials worldwide, promote knowledge sharing, support capacity building, and contribute to the security and facilitation of global trade. It provides convenient access to training materials anytime, anywhere, fostering continuous learning and development within the customs community.
